Here’s exactly what we spent on our 11-day Vietnam trip as a couple, covering Hanoi β†’ Sapa β†’ Ninh Binh β†’ Da Nang & Hoi An β†’ Phu Quoc β†’ Ho Chi Minh City.

We didn’t travel ultra-budget β€” we stayed at comfortable properties, did plenty of paid activities and travelled across the country.

πŸ’° TOTAL SPENT: ~β‚Ή2.1 LAKH FOR 2 PEOPLE

πŸ‘« Approx. β‚Ή1.05 lakh per person

Shopping is NOT included.

πŸ’‘ Could we have done it cheaper? YES!

We made a few last-minute booking mistakes that increased our expenses. I've mentioned them below so you don't make the same ones.


πŸ’Έ OUR ACTUAL EXPENSE BREAKDOWN

✈️ FLIGHTS + INTERCITY TRAVEL β€” ~β‚Ή85,400

Flights: β‚Ή67,714

Intercity sleeper buses: β‚Ή17,694

We used overnight sleeper buses for several long-distance journeys, which helped us save both daytime travel hours and some accommodation costs.

🏨 STAYS β€” β‚Ή32,287

This includes all the stays we paid for during the trip, including our night inside Ba Na Hills.

πŸ’‘ BOOK EARLY:

I'd recommend booking important stays around 2 months in advance, especially Ba Na Hills, Da Nang and Phu Quoc. Prices and availability changed considerably as our dates got closer.

🎒 ACTIVITIES β€” β‚Ή47,368

This was one category where we didn't hold back.

Our trip included experiences such as Trang An boating, Rong May Glass Bridge/adventure activities, Ba Na Hills, Alpine Coaster, Hoi An basket boat, Phu Quoc attractions, Hon Thom/Aquatopia and more.

So if activities aren't your priority, this is one of the easiest categories to reduce.
